Artwork history & notes
Provenance
(John Bulfair, New York); Corcoran Gallery of Art, Washington, DC, 1951; acquired 2015 by the National Gallery of Art
Associated Names
Exhibition History
1972
The Dusseldorf Academy and the Americans, Munson-Williams-Proctor Institute, Utica, New York; National Collection of Fine Arts, Washington, DC; High Museum of Art, Atlanta, Georgia, 1972-1973
1983
American Master Drawings from the Collection, Corcoran Gallery of Art, Washington, DC, 1983
Bibliography
1983
Simmons, Linda Crocker and with the assistance of Adrianne J. Humphrey, et al. American Drawings, Watercolors, Pastels, and Collages in the Collection of the Corcoran Gallery of Art. Washington, DC: Corcoran Gallery of Art, 1983: p. 39, no. 276.
Inscriptions
lower center in graphite: Judge Peters / Clerk Supreme Court U.S.; upper left verso in graphite by unknown hand: P433-31
